Emily had been missing for months, presumed dead; but when she turns up battered and bloodied, lying next to a headless corpse, the police are convinced that she is a killer - but why?

The only clue is the murder weapon, an ancient sword dating from the 6th century, the Dark Ages, according to historians, and this has the police and archaeologists baffled as to how it could be in our century, yet perfectly preserved.

Refusing to talk, shocked and confused, Emily is sent to a psychiatric hospital for her own safety.

Dr Marian Griffiths is determined to get ahead in her career, and sees Emily as her way of doing that by any means. Using hypnotherapy, she finally has a breakthrough and Emily begins to talk, but the story that she tells couldn't possibly be true - could it?

Would you give up your life, for love?

A paranormal time-travel psychological thriller...Or is Emily mad?
